Park: Willing to resign if parliament asks her to

South Korea President Park Geun-hye says she will resign if parliament decides she should. 

The comments were made in her third televised address ahead of a parliamentary vote on whether to impeach her over the scandal involving her friend Choi Soon-sil. She said she would resign if parliament ensured a smooth transfer of power. 

Opponents said the statement was a tactic to derail impeachment efforts. If parliament does pass the motion, Park will immediately be suspended and her prime minister will take over as an interim head of government. 

"I will let parliament decide everything about my future including the shortening of my term. I will step down from my position according to the law once a way is found to pass on the administration in a stable manner that will minimise political unrest and vacuum after ruling and opposition parties' discussion," Park said.
